This approach supports more frequent releases while reducing the risk of bugs and regressions. Rapid iteration: Many teams execute their API tests within CI/CD pipelines, which enables them to automatically validate every code change before it reaches production.Resource conservation: More and more teams are automating their approach to API testing, which saves time and allows team members to focus their bandwidth on innovation.This makes the development process more predictable and helps teams stay on schedule. Early issue detection and resolution: A shift-left approach to API testing allows teams to identify defects as soon as they are introduced.Quality assurance: API testing helps preserve consumer trust and protect the business's reputation by enabling teams to continuously ensure their API performs as expected.API testing plays a central role in the API-first approach, as it enables teams to continuously verify the quality, health, and performance of their endpoints as they work to deliver a seamless digital experience.ĪPI testing plays a crucial role in modern software development workflows, and its benefits cannot be overstated. This strategy treats APIs as crucial infrastructure components, which makes API quality a top priority. Many teams have chosen to tackle this challenge by adopting the API-first development model, in which applications are conceptualized and built as a collection of internal and external services that are delivered through APIs. This puts enormous pressure on development teams to deliver APIs that are consistently available and highly performant. An issue at an application's API layer can lead to user-facing errors or latency, which can erode customer trust, lead to churn, and negatively impact the business. Today's software landscape is highly competitive, and users are increasingly unwilling to tolerate unreliable applications. Why is API testing important in an API-first world?
0 Comments
Leave a Reply. |